Is the director of programming at the San Francisco Film Society, which every year presents the San Francisco International Film Festival, the San Francisco International Animation Festival, the Italian New Film Festival and French Cinema Now. She was director of programming for Film Independent and the Los Angeles Film Festival for eight years and before that, associate director of programming at the San Francisco International Film Festival for seven years. She has worked in various capacities for the New York Film Festival, New York’s Film Forum and Tri-Star Pictures. A graduate of Stanford University’s Master of Arts program in documentary film, Rosen directed Serious Weather, a short documentary that was shown at the San Francisco International Festival and the British Short Film Festival. She is an occasional contributor on the subject of documentary film to Film Comment magazine.
